>>25150898God is not one being amongst many. As Saint Luke reports Saint Paul saying (Acts 17:28) it is God "in whom we live and move and have our being." As Saint Augustine says, God is within everything but contained by nothing, and more inward to us than our innermost selves. God is beyond being, or analogically, Being itself, Ipsum Esse Subsistence, the One, the Good, the True, and the Beautiful.

>>25150898>GodBy "God", do you mean the actual classical God, Yahweh, or the Demiurge? If the first, you are retarded and should be institutionalised. If the others, then potentially in some round about manner, though Yahweh is seen as one and the same with the classical God in all non-Gnostic Abrahamic religions. This then becomes a question of history and society rather than religion and philosophyThat is, just as there is no consequence to modern religion as to whether historically the ancient jews made a true distinction between El and Yahweh (as seperate gods), there is no consequence as to whether either were at the time visiting alien species. The God of Abraham is not bound by the actual historical being that Abraham, if he existed and the interaction happened, may have potentially interacted withIf you mean the Demiurge (whether in a simulation hypothesis or directed panspermia sense), then a similar result is found. The classical God is being itself. That includes the being of any lesser creator (demiurge) and the being of any world running this world as a simulation ad infinitum, etc
